    For all the options it has, it has an AM-only radio, no cornering lights, no power seats, and no rear window defogger. But it has pretty much everything else, and it's probably the nicest '73 on the planet. But $28K? You would have to find someone who wants one of these at any cost, and I don't think such a person exists.

    You would also have to really like red.
